What is an executive in fintech?

An Executive in Fintech is a senior leader responsible for guiding a financial technology company’s strategy, operations, and growth. They oversee key business functions such as product development, innovation, compliance, and partnerships to ensure the company remains competitive in the rapidly evolving financial sector. Executives typically have extensive experience in finance, technology, and management, and play a critical role in shaping industry trends and driving organizational success.

How do executives in fintech typically collaborate with product and engineering teams to drive innovation?

Executives in Fintech frequently work cross-functionally with product and engineering teams to set strategic priorities, align on technology roadmaps, and ensure regulatory compliance is integrated into development processes. They facilitate communication between business and technical stakeholders, helping teams translate high-level business goals into actionable technical solutions. This collaboration is essential for launching new financial products, scaling existing platforms, and responding quickly to market changes. Executives also help foster a culture of innovation by encouraging experimentation and supporting professional development within their teams.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an executive in fintech,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Executive in Fintech, you need deep knowledge of financial markets, regulatory compliance, business strategy, and often an advanced degree in finance, technology, or business. Familiarity with digital banking platforms, blockchain, data analytics tools, and relevant certifications such as CFA or Fintech-specific credentials is highly valuable. Exceptional leadership, strategic vision, and strong communication skills are crucial for driving innovation and leading diverse teams. These competencies are essential for navigating the fast-evolving fintech landscape, ensuring regulatory compliance, and maintaining a competitive edge.

VP Fintech Product Management

FINWISE BANK

Murray, UT • On-site

Full-time

Re-posted 28 days ago


Job description

Purpose:

FinWise Bank is a leading Bank-as-a-Service provider and bank sponsor, partnering with Fintech companies to deliver innovative financial products at scale. Our product portfolio spans Marketplace Lending (MPL) sponsorship, API-enabled payments infrastructure (MoneyRails), card issuance, and emerging verticals including SMB banking, stablecoin, and neobank solutions.

The VP of Fintech Product Management will serve as the right hand to the SVP of Product & Strategic Initiatives. This is a high-ownership, generalist role for someone who thrives on building - both products and the processes behind them. You will work across the full product portfolio (MoneyRails, MPL platforms, emerging verticals), manage a Product Analyst team member, and be the operational anchor of the product team while the senior leadership focuses on strategy and external initiatives.
This role is not for someone who needs direction at every step. You'll be expected to pick things up, run with them, and build the systems that make the team run efficiently.

Tasks:

  • Serve as operational lead across FinWise Bank's Fintech product portfolio - MoneyRails (payments hub), MPL platforms (Nexus, FinTech Connect), and emerging verticals (stablecoins, SMB banking, neobank solutions.)
  • Build and own internal product processes: roadmap management, intake and prioritization, cross-functional coordination, and partner-facing product documentation.
  • Manage and develop a Product Analyst team member.
  • Act as a key liaison across technology, compliance, legal, finance and operations to drive product initiatives from concept through launch.
  • Support partner and prospect engagements alongside the commercial and account management teams.
  • Identify gaps, inefficiencies, and opportunities across the product function and take ownership of solving them.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:

  • 5+ years of experience in a product role within financial services or Fintech - you understand money movement, lending, and payments at a meaningful level of depth.
  • Hands-on familiarity with BaaS, bank sponsorship, network and regulatory environments, and governing bank-Fintech partnerships (compliance, ALCO, etc.)
  • A self-starter who operates with minimal oversight and high accountability.
  • Comfortable doing strategic work one day and operational work the next.
  • Strong cross-functional collaborator who can work fluidly with technology, legal, compliance, and sales.
  • Comfortable presenting to internal executives and collaborating with clients and prospects.
  • Ability to build structure in ambiguity - you won't inherit a perfectly defined playbook.
